Abstract

This paper presents a controller for tracking the minimum input power for a
DC motor, enabling the motor for operate at high efficiency over a widerange
of operating points. Also the optimal current ratio between the armature
current and the field current which gives minimum losses was obtained by the
ANN controller without any measurement of parameters. Simulation results are
recorded for step change in the reference speed as well as in the load torque.
One ANN controller has been utilized . The simulation results show good
dynamic performance and an enhancement of the motor efficiency.
